Robert Costa talked about his recent National Review piece, “Boehner the Survivor,” on House Speaker John Boehner’s tenure and legacy. He also responded to telephone calls and electronic communications. Mr. Costa discussed extensively the speaker’s leadership during “fiscal cliff” negotiations and the difficulty of managing the tea party members of the Republican Party, and the previous week’s House leadership election. Other topics included 2012 Republican vice presidential nominee and Representative Paul Ryan (R-WI).
“Fiscal cliff” referred to the impending tax increases and sequestration budget cuts at the end of 2012 if Congress failed to reach a new budget agreement.*
